Since 2013 we at Small Sacrifice (smallsacrifice) have worked with your help to change lives, to feed the hungry, heal the sick, fix the broken.  Together we have used microdonations for specific causes to raise around 25,000 meals by giving up sandwiches , provide cleft palate surgeries for 34 Ethiopian children by giving up our razors and makeup , given 20 families clean water for life by giving up our coffee, and given 36 Lancaster, PA children weekend food for a year just by "right sizing" our Valentines.  People are replicating the model in their communities to raise awareness, develop understanding, and enact change.  Lives are being changed.  The change in our pockets is becoming the change in the world.


Recently we've had a few amazing things happen.  Mike , our founder was given the honor and privilege to speak at Tedx Lilly and shine a light on the responsibility to help and the power that we each have.  He was also named one Fortune Magazine's "Heroes of the 500," a group of 50 individuals across the world that are doing what they can to use what they have been given to better others.  These two things are HUGE honors, and belong to all that have helped us make a difference.  Now we want to grow into the shoes that we have been given.

One of the most frequent questions we get is how people can give when we are between initiatives.  We suggest organizations that may fit the hearts of the donors, but inevitably we get the question of "why can't we just give to you?"  Short answer: we aren't a charity, we're a traffic cop.  But what if we could?  What if we were able to collect funds and pass them through to where the need is greatest?  What if we could enact change, better lives in this way?  In order to do this, we need to become a 501 c3, a non-profit.


Up until now Mike has paid for everything out of pocket - marketing, Facebook ads, webspace, printing, etc.  Quite honestly, he's doing what he can but lacks the funds to take Small Sacrifice to the next level.  That's where (hopefully!) you come in. 

We're raising $5000, roughly the legal and administrative costs of becoming a 501 c3.  ALL excess funds will be given to Feed My Starving Children to provide life-giving meals for children.
